Explore Different Financial Options

Making your dreams come true is not always easy, especially when it comes to finances. Luckily, there are many different financing options available to help you reach your goals. Loans are a great option for those who want to borrow money and pay it back with interest over time. Grants, on the other hand, offer funding for projects or ideas without needing to be repaid. Investments can be a way to earn passive income, while crowdfunding allows you to ask for donations from a group of people who support your mission. By considering these different options, you can find the financial solution that works best for you and your goals.

Create a Budget Plan

Creating a budget plan may seem like a daunting task, but it’s a vital step to achieving your financial goals. This plan helps you manage your income and expenses efficiently, enabling you to save money and avoid overspending. To create a budget plan, start by determining your monthly income and expenses. Look for areas where you can cut back on spending and find ways to increase your income. Don’t forget to allocate some money towards savings and emergency expenses. A budget plan is not only about restricting yourself from buying the things you enjoy but is also about being smart with your money and securing your financial future. With a solid budget plan, you will be in a better position to handle unexpected expenses and achieve your long-term goals.
